一、CentOS网络设置

为Linux设置网络,是为了之后可以使其正常上网,并可使用连接工具进行远程管理,比如putty,XShell等。(以下操作基于NAT模式)。
1、首先让CentOS7自动获取一个IP地址:

# dhclinet

2、输入之后,不会显示任何输出内容,会直接跳到空白下一行,输入以下命令查看IP获取到的IP地址。

# ip addr

会显示以下内容:

如上图所示,有2个IP地址,第一个127.0.0.1是回环地址,网卡名字lo,win下也这个地址,用来自己跟自己通信。第二个192.168.204.128是我们自动获取到的地址,ens33是网卡名。之后在VMWare虚拟机左上角“编辑”,选择“虚拟网络编辑器”。选中VMnet8,点击右侧“NAT设置”按钮,如下图:


如上图所示,网关地址为:192.168.204.2。
3、为Linux手动设置IP地址,方便远程管理。使用以下命令编辑网卡配置文件:

# vi /etc/sysconfig/network-scripts/ifcf-ens33


要手动设置固定IP,就您需要修改这个配置文件(ifcfg-ens33),在文件区域按i键,就可编辑该文件,光标上下左右移动,将文件中ONBOOT=no改为ONBOOT=yes(系统启动时激活网卡),BOOTPROTO=dhcp改为BOOTPROTO=static(静态IP),并在下方增加以下几行:

IPADDR=192.168.204.128(IP地址)
NETMASK=255.255.255.0(子网掩码)
GATEWAY=192.168.204.2(网关)
DNS1=119.29.29.29(DNS地址)


编辑好之后按ESC,然后输入:wq保存退出,重启网络服务,命令如下:

# systemctl restart network.service

然后在查看下IP:

# ip addr

然后,测试是不是正常连接上网络了,用一下命令测试:

# ping baidu.com

如果网络正常则返回以下结果:

如果返回不正常,则要进行网络故障排查。

二、网络故障排查

在Linux网络设置过程中应该回遇到,网络不同的情况,在遇到问题的时候,首先检查物理机本身网络问题,如若正常,检查VMware的中的网络配置是否正确,NAT模式下不能联网,检查网关地址是否正确,DNS地址是否正确。在刺过程中会用到以下命令:

# route -n    //查看网关

# dhclient -r     //杀死自动获取ip进程,以便重新获取
# ifconfig         //查看IP

如果ipconfig无法使用,则需要安装此命令:

# yum install -y net-tools

重启网络服务命令:

# systemctl restart network.service

在此过程还有其他操作,比如清屏:ctrl+L

转载于:https://blog.51cto.com/3069201/2049723

CentOS7--IP配置与网络问题排查相关推荐

  1. linux使用running网卡ping,Linux CentOS 7 IP地址配置及网络问题排查

    一.Linux CentOS 7 IP地址配置 输入命令"ifconfig" 查看本机IP地址.[[email protected] ~]# ifconfig ens33: fla ...

  2. 一周第二次课(3月20日)1.6/1.7 配置IP 1.8 网络问题排查

    2019独角兽企业重金招聘Python工程师标准>>> 1.6/1.7 配置IP 配置IP的作用:1.使虚拟机可以和外部通信,通过远程连接虚拟机 2.使虚拟机可以上网 配置IP的步骤 ...

  3. 网络基础之静态路由配置及网络问题排查思路

    目录 一.路由器原理及路由表形成 ①路由器原理 ②路由表形成 ③路由表表头含义 二.静态路由优缺点及特殊静态路由默认路由 ①静态路由优缺点及下一跳地址解释 ②默认路由 三.静态路由实战配置 ①实战过程 ...

  4. centos7 ip配置与链路聚合

    ip配置篇 ip网络配置文件位于/etc/sysconfig/network-scripts/ifcfg-name #其中name为连接的名称 类似于此格式 YPE=Ethernet PROXY_ME ...

  5. VMware网络连接方式(Host-only、NAT、Bridged)介绍及NAT环境下静态IP配置

    常识 三大网络连接方式简介 一个实例 操作 设置vmware 虚拟网络编辑器 静态ip配置 VMware网络连接方式的选择及静态IP的配置是hadoop集群搭建的一个必不可少的环节. 常识 VMwar ...

  6. 配置centos7 IP以及网络问题的排查

    2019独角兽企业重金招聘Python工程师标准>>> 在虚拟机中NAT模式下可以直接使用 dhclient 自动获取IP地址. ip add 可以直接查看自己的网卡信息(红色框里就 ...

  7. centos7.6配置网络并固定ip地址

    目标 想要达成的效果 主机和虚拟机之间,可以互相ping通,若主机可以上网,则虚拟机亦可以正常连接网络. 注:与当前主机处于同一个局域网的其他主机是不能访问当前主机上的虚拟机的. 想要将虚拟机分配到网 ...

  8. 1.6-1.7配置IP1.8网络问题排查

    1.6-1.7配置IP 自动获取ip地址 使用 dhclient  命令 用vi 命令进入编辑模式 vi /etc/sysconfig/network-scripts/ifcfg-ens33 按I 进 ...

  9. win10下VMware安装CentOS7并配置网络

    win10下VMware安装CentOS7并配置网络 虚拟机安装网上教程很多,碰到问题也容易解决,这里就记录下便于自己翻越,有不足之处还请指明,不吝赐教~~~(ps:多图预警) 安装VMware 首先 ...

最新文章

  1. TypeError: BlobBuilder is not a constructor
  2. windows 3.x编程指南_18000 MHz 可编程衰减器
  3. C# 使用Awaiter
  4. 如何在多个项目中分离Asp.Net Core Mvc的Controller和Areas
  5. Java NIO学习笔记之图解ByteBuffer
  6. ioread32函数有关知识
  7. CSS的inherit与auto使用分析
  8. Find Backpacker Jobs in Australia
  9. bay——RAC 表空间时数据文件误放置到本地文件系统-介质恢复.txt
  10. Android签名校验
  11. labview高级视频150讲下载_Z76 谭浩强C语言视频教程48讲 | 免费下载
  12. c语言中计数器(定时器)程序
  13. 极客日报第 21 期:360 安全浏览器尝试收费;苹果macOS首次出现在云端
  14. AE导出透明背景gif
  15. 新茶饮的尽头是瓶装水?
  16. C++进程间通信的十一种方法
  17. windows客户端开发--如何测量一个字符串显示的物理长度
  18. C语言基础课 编写程序之1.百元买鸡,公鸡一只5元,母鸡一只3元,小鸡3只一元,现将一百元要买一百只鸡,公鸡母鸡小鸡各多少只2.编程求1~200中能被2除余1或能被3除余1或能被5除余1的前10个整数
  19. 产品包装设计在品牌和营销中的重要性
  20. 怎么用html3秒自动跳网页,HTML页面3秒后自动跳转的三种常见方法

热门文章

  1. 初步学习nodejs,业余用node写个一个自动创建目录和文件的小脚本,希望对需要的人有所帮助...
  2. EF:oracle的number类型映射为C#的boolean类型
  3. Tao 1.2.0图形框架发布
  4. 图片列表页的显示方法
  5. 【计算机网络】——初识计算机网络
  6. 设计模式之单例模式8种实现方式,其四:懒汉式(线程安全,同步方法)
  7. JMeter基础之组件的作用域与执行顺序
  8. java jar 版本号,比较两个jar包的版本号
  9. java 16进制_JAVA十六进制数据接收与传输
  10. sm2算法前端处理_Postman接口自动化测试实例用到的完整的SM2前端加密算法代码...